Charlie Beckham is a rising star among federal prosecutors until, on the morning of the most important court day of his career, a deranged homeless man turns Charlie’s life upside down with a single word. He calls Charlie by a secret nickname known by only one other person in the world—Charlie’s brother Jake, who went missing thirteen years ago. Could the homeless man have information about Jake’s whereabouts after all these years? Is it possible that the long-haired, bearded vagrant actually is Jake? Charlie has a hundred questions but the homeless man disappears before Charlie can ask a single one.

So begins Charlie’s search for answers, and for his brother, a search that leads him down Boston's darkest streets, into its blackest alleys, and, finally, into its criminal underworld. But if Charlie wants answers he'll have to get them from some of the most feared and ruthless people in the city.

Impressive debut novel!
By Patti L
I thoroughly enjoyed this novel by James Hankins. The plot had more twists and turns than a roller-coaster ride. It was suspenseful and entertaining and had quite a few surprises for the reader. Hankins has a talent for very detailed descriptions that allow the reader to visualize every scene vividly. I can easily see this story translated to the big screen! The main character, a lawyer named Charlie Beckham who is searching for his beloved brother thirteen years after Jake's disappearance, and his unlikely accomplice, Bonz, a homeless man beset by mental issues caused by an unsavory past, are compelling and likeable even when engaged in tough, violent situations. The story is told through Charlie's eyes and his ruminations are witty and engaging. I loved that it was set in Boston and the surrounding towns and can vouch that all were accurately portrayed. This is the kind of book you cannot put down until you figure out the resolution. I cannot wait to read more work by James Hankins, a very promising author.

Engaging Crime Thriller By A Fresh New Voice
By Kevin Joseph
Brothers and Bones, an ambitious crime thriller by lawyer-turned-author James Hankins, leads with a clever hook and follows with a twisty plot that few veteran writers would dare attempt. Although Siracuse and his mafia cronies seldom deviate from the stereotypical and elements of the story push the outer limits of the believable, Hankins succeeds in penning an engaging tale that will keep you turning pages well into the night.

The hook is set when a homeless man calls Assistant U.S. Attorney Charlie Beckham a nickname that is known only by his older brother Jake, an investigative reporter who disappeared long ago while investigating a story that involved Siracuse. Charlie, already long-obsessed with solving the mystery of his brother's disappearance, compromises his professional reputation to track down the mysterious homeless man, a guy named Bonz who was tortured to the point of madness by Siracuse's thugs but slowly begins to regain his sanity and recall important information about Jake.

When Siracuse frames Charlie for a murder, he's forced to go on the lam with Bonz in a desperate attempt to clear his name. Charlie's only hope, it seems, is to locate an audiotape that Jake hid before he disappeared, which is believed to contain evidence that could put Siracuse behind bars for good.

The early chapters of the novel drag in places and Hankins' dialogue and narrative have a tendency to be a bit "on the nose", but he hits his stride by the middle and builds to a climax that rivals other mainstream authors in this genre. So if you are looking for a fresh new voice in the vein of Harlan Coben, I recommend that you give Hankins a try.
